Latest Patents
Lövgren holds a patent for a burner arranged with a mixing chamber for fuel and combustion air. This gas burner features a unique design where a burner head is positioned within an inner pipe, which is surrounded by an outer protective pipe. Fuel is delivered to the burner head through a fuel conduit located within the inner pipe. The design includes a plurality of holes in the wall of the fuel conduit, allowing for efficient mixing of fuel and air. A second conduit is also provided to conduct a specific amount of air to the mixing chamber, enhancing combustion efficiency.
